Claudius Claudian. The most famous aphorisms

  • The appearance of peace makes war even more dangerous.
  • A real victory happens only when the enemies themselves recognize themselves as defeated.
  • Don't always say what you know, but always know what you are saying.
  • It's too late to admit to a mistake when the ship is already completely under water.
  • Nature has given everyone the opportunity to find happiness - if we only knew how to use it.
  • Hidden virtue is worth nothing.
  • Death equalizes everyone.
  • He who terrorizes others lives in constant fear himself.

Artificial leather for touch emulation 15.04.2024

In a modern technology world where distance is becoming increasingly commonplace, maintaining connection and a sense of closeness is important. Recent developments in artificial skin by German scientists from Saarland University represent a new era in virtual interactions. German researchers from Saarland University have developed ultra-thin films that can transmit the sensation of touch over a distance. This cutting-edge technology provides new opportunities for virtual communication, especially for those who find themselves far from their loved ones. The ultra-thin films developed by the researchers, just 50 micrometers thick, can be integrated into textiles and worn like a second skin. These films act as sensors that recognize tactile signals from mom or dad, and as actuators that transmit these movements to the baby. Parents' touch to the fabric activates sensors that react to pressure and deform the ultra-thin film. This ... >>

LP3883 CMOS Voltage Regulator 17.01.2003

NATIONAL SEMICONDUCTOR has released the world's first LP3883 CMOS voltage regulator with a very low voltage drop across it (450 mV).

The regulator allows you to convert the input voltage in the range of 1,8 ... 2,5 V into an output voltage of 1,2, 1,5 or 1,8 V at a current of 3 A and with an output accuracy of + 3% in the temperature and load range. There is an external shutdown mode with a current consumption of only 3 mA. There is protection against short circuit and overheating. Regulators are available in 5-pin packages TO-220 or TO-263.
